Nestled within the exclusive Norman Place enclave, an intimate collection of just 15 residences, this exquisitely remodeled home offers a timeless blend of elegance and contemporary comfort. Soaring vaulted ceilings, abundant natural light, beautifully appointed interiors, and a designer kitchen create an inviting atmosphere, while the private backyard offers the perfect setting for entertaining or quiet relaxation. The thoughtfully designed floor plan features approximately 1,690 square feet with 3 bedrooms plus a versatile family room/office, 2.5 bathrooms, and a luxurious primary suite with soaring ceilings, exposed wood beams, a walk-in closet, private balcony, and a spa-inspired bath. The beautifully remodeled chef's kitchen showcases granite countertops, stainless steel appliances, contemporary cabinetry, ceramic tile flooring, raised peninsula seating, and a prep sink. Additional amenities include: attached 2 car garage, laundry, hardwood floors, new carpet, and fresh paint. Ideally situated in the heart of the Peninsula, this exceptional home is moments from Water Dog Lake trails, Carlmont Village shopping and dining, Lunardi's Market, Caltrain, major commute routes, and highly regarded Belmont schools. Within a 1-2 mile radius of 2379 Lyall Belmont, CA, several parks and recreation areas are available. Water Dog Lake Open Space offers extensive trails for hiking and biking through woodlands. Twin Pines Park is a central community hub with playgrounds, creekside paths, and picnic areas. Cipriani Park also provides a playground and picnic area, along with a dog park.
The neighborhood surrounding 2379 Lyall Belmont, CA is part of Belmont, a city known for its wooded hills, Bay views, and quiet residential character. It offers a blend of suburban comfort and urban accessibility, with a strong sense of community and proximity to Silicon Valley tech hubs. The area features a mix of architectural styles, from mid-century homes to contemporary designs, and its downtown area has shops, restaurants, and cultural events.
